Scotland midfielder Lewis Ferguson says it will be 'at least six or seven months' before he resumes training at Bologna.
The Scotland international, 24, has enjoyed an outstanding season in Serie A, but he will miss Euro 2024 and estimates it will be "at least six or seven months" before he can resume training.
Ferguson was given a timely boost on Monday when he received the prestigious Bulgarelli Number 8 award. "It's nice company to be in," Ferguson told BBC Scotland. "So many fantastic players have won the award."
